Zend Framework 1.0.4 and 1.5 RC1 released

The final release of the 1.0 series of Zend Framework, version 1.0.4 has been released. This release fixes 111 known issues and means that the 1.0 branch is as bug free as possible and it is now time to move on the forthcoming 1.5 release.

On that note, the first release candidate for Zend Framework 1.5 was also released today. From the announcement, the new features for 1.5 include:

  • New Zend_Form component with support for AJAX-enabled form elements
  • New action and view helpers for automating and facilitating AJAX requests and alternate response formats
  • Infocard and OpenID authentication adapters
  • Support for complex Lucene searches, including fuzzy, date-range, and wildcard queries
  • Support for Lucene 2.1 index file format
  • Partial, Placeholder, Action, and Header view helpers for advanced view composition and rendering
  • New Zend_Layout component for automating and facilitating site layouts
  • UTF-8 support for PDF documents
  • New Technorati and SlideShare web services
